Output 038043edf307f0a1ef30a2025543a5ea9ad10fa794614213a3508b3c865e190d:66

value
880897
script pubkey
OP_0 OP_PUSHBYTES_20 40cc602b42425dfd395eaf1686936c9fa4ccd293
address
bc1qgrxxq26zgfwl6w274utgdymvn7jve55nvs93j6
transaction
038043edf307f0a1ef30a2025543a5ea9ad10fa794614213a3508b3c865e190d